*{box-sizing:border-box}html,body,#root{min-height:100dvh;margin:0;padding:0}body{color:#1b1c20;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izelegibility;background:#f1efe9;font-family:Figtree,system-ui,-apple-system,sans-serif}input,button,textarea,select{font-family:inherit}a{color:inherit}::selection{background:#2f50d62e}:where(button,a,input,select,textarea,[role=switch],[tabindex]):focus-visible{outline-offset:2px;border-radius:4px;outline:2px solid #2f50d6}
